PLEASE NOTE: This is not a stand alone game.
The RPG Sidekick is compatible with any role-playing game system. Templates are included for Dungeons and Dragons, Pathfinder, Savage Worlds, World of Darkness games.
+Save multiple Character Sheets with portraits
+Save formulas and dice pools in the character sheet
+Create maps and add your characters to the map to create a world.

This seems like it could be useful to me as a DM; however, the customization options, while extensive, are really tough to figure out even after watching a tutorial. Ideally, though...a mobile utility app should be very simple to thumb through and understand on your own. When looking for organizational tools, I want something that is quick to pick up so I can focus my energy on planning content for encounters. It's clear a lot of thought went into making this app (which is why my rating was 2 stars rather than 1), but it is a clunky user experience.
